这个问题是我在配置QQ第三方登陆时遇到的,QQ第三方登陆如果上传正式发布包到腾讯应用宝,也就是正式版的签名,测试三方登陆时也只能用正式签名测试,对于开发者来说,实在太痛苦了,因为开发者做测试都是运行起来都是在debug模式下,签名也是debug模式下的签名。腾讯开放平台有一个应用调试者QQ号测试,不知道是不是填写了开发者的QQ号之后就可以用正式版的签名做第三方登陆测试了,每次我点击添加,结果就这样提醒我。
微信第三方登陆,平台还可以修改签名,就可以很好地解决这个问题。
这里,教大家一个方法,在debug模式下配置正式包签名。以后测试QQ等第三方登陆就没问题啦。
在build.gradle,注意是app的build.gradle里的android{ }里按下面配置代码。
signingCon